So far ive played a Sith Warrior (TANK - Juggernaut) which ive taken to 23 atm, and Jedi Knight (DPS - Sentinal) that is so far 17.
Ive enjoyed both of them apart from one or two of the abilities that cancel if you try to use another ability too soon. I kinda think that needs to change, im not keen on watching my buttons for CD's. Id much rather have it all keybound and be able to learn a rotation and have my eyes on the action. Not sure which starting area i prefered, and tbh they both have there good and bad points. I have noticed though that the light side has some sickeningly "Light" answers to the quest givers questions or the quest givers replies, Its almost overboard with goody goody . Although you can be a nasty Jedi if you want. I have kind of gone light on both sides. Not sure though if thats just in my nature to be a good guy rather than bad or becuase my Companions prefer it. (for those that dont play your companions have an affection bar - like you or dont like you, and the answers you give can have an effect on this affection for you).

I really like the idea that you have companions that you send off to do your crafting for you while you quest and a companion that fights with you. And the fact that you can take a companion into the 4 player Flashpoints (instances) if you are short of a player or 2. Tank and healer still needed though if you are at just the right level.
